Сбор информации
Сбор информации#
Запрос информации об ОС#
- Запрос версии ОС.
cat /etc/openEuler-latest
cat /etc/os-release
cat /etc/openEuler-release
- Запрос версии ядра.
uname -a
Запрос информации об оборудовании#
- Запрос статистики ЦП.
lscpu
- Просмотр параметров ЦП.
cat /proc/cpuinfo
- Просмотр информации о системной памяти.
cat /proc/meminfo
- Просмотр информации о памяти и жестких дисков.
dmidecode -t memory
- Просмотр распределения жестких дисков и разделов.
lsblk
- Просмотр сведений о жестких дисках и разделах.
fdisk -l
- Просмотр информации о сетевой карте.
lspci | grep -i 'eth'
- Просмотр всех сетевых интерфейсов.
ip a or ifconfig -a
- Просмотр сведений о сетевом интерфейсе.
ethtool enp7s0 (enp7s0 is used as an example.)
- Просмотр информации о PCI.
lspci
- Просмотр дерева устройств.
lspci -t
- Просмотр информации о BIOS.
dmidecode -t bios
Запрос информации о программном обеспечении#
- Запрос сведений о программном пакете.
rpm -qi (systemd is used as an example.)
- Просмотр модулей, предоставляемых программным пакетом.
rpm -q --provides (systemd is used as an example.)
- Просмотр всех установленных программных пакетов.
rpm -qa (systemd is used as an example.)
- Просмотр списка программных пакетов.
rpm -ql (python3-rpm is used as an emple.)
Просмотр журналов ОС#
- Просмотр информации и журналов ошибок после запуска системы.
cat /var/log/messages
- Просмотр журналов, связанных с безопасностью.
cat /var/log/secure
- Просмотр журналов, связанных с электронной почтой.
cat /var/log/maillog
- Просмотр журналов, связанных с запланированными задачами.
cat /var/log/cron
- Просмотр журналов, связанных с UUCP и новостными устройствами.
cat /var/log/spooler
- Просмотр журналов, связанных с запуском и остановкой процесса управляющей программы.
cat /var/log/boot.log